BMW Motorrad Sales Executive

Sales Executive – Permanent Role (Permanent)

Sytner Group are excited to offer a Permanent Sales Executive role with a basic salary of £20,000, the potential to make generous commission, and uncapped earnings of up to £37,500 on-target earnings (OTE).

Our Sales Executives play a critical role in ensuring that customers receive a first-class experience from the moment they visit one of our dealerships to the final purchase of their new motorbike. Your ability to deliver outstanding service consistently will be key to our quarterly successes.


About the Role

Motorrad Warwick is seeking an individual with experience in customer service or sales to join our exciting team.

As a Sytner Sales Executive, you will:

  • Engage with customers to assess their needs and guide them through the motorbike buying process.
  • Operate in a flexible working pattern, typically including weekends, to ensure exceptional service delivery.
  • Follow a structured timetable: Tuesday to Friday (8:30am – 6:00pm) and Saturdays (9:00am – 5:00pm).

This role comes with highly attractive benefits, including:

  • A company car
  • Subsidised manufacturer car purchase schemes for family members
  • Discounted MOT and servicing
  • A colleague introduction reward scheme
  • Discounted high street retail purchases
  • Information for cash back on popular retailer purchases
  • Discounted gym memberships

About You

We are looking for a motivational self-starter who:

  • Has strong interpersonal skills with the ability to engage customers efficiently face-to-face.
  • Is passionate about delivering exceptional customer service in a retail environment.
  • Holds a full and valid UK driving licence.

Note: You may be required to attend an assessment centre to secure this role.


Why Sytner?

Sytner Group prides itself on offering a comprehensive benefits package and fostering an environment where every employee can thrive.

Here’s why this role will excite you:

  • 33 days of holiday entitlement (including bank holidays).
  • Industry-leading maternity, paternity, and adoption pay.
  • Career development opportunities to support your long-term growth.
  • Recognition of long service at 5-year milestones.
  • Discounted car schemes and high street retail discounts.
  • Discounted gym memberships worth up to £90 per year.
  • Cycle to work scheme.
  • One paid day per year for voluntary / community work.
